Toxicity: 15% of deaths in Delhi linked to air pollution, says study

Shocking data reveals air pollution claimed one in seven lives in Delhi during 2023. Ambient particulate matter was the primary culprit, responsible for approximately 15% of all fatalities, totaling around 17,200 deaths. This pollution also led to a staggering loss of nearly 4.9 lakh years of healthy life for the city's residents.

SNAP benefits run dry as shutdown continues, here's how states are stepping in

On Saturday, some 42 million low-income Americans, including 16 million children, lost access to benefits through the SNAP program as the government shutdown continues.

Delhi pollution: Ban enforced on non-Delhi BS-III goods vehicles; checks at 23 border points

In a bold step towards a cleaner environment, Delhi has enacted a prohibition on older commercial vehicles known for their pollution. Enforcement teams have been deployed at 23 key border checkpoints to intercept vehicles that do not meet the BS-III emission standards.

Delhi shocker: Police arrested 2 for killing Hashim Baba gang member

In a swift operation, Delhi Police arrested two suspects, Abdullah and Prince Ghazi, linked to the tragic shooting of 22-year-old Misbah, a known gang member, in the Seelampur area.
